Matrices
Grid array with switches at each circuit crossing connecting multiple inputs to multiple outputs.

Engine Exhaust Particle Sizer
3090
-
TSI's Engine Exhaust Particle Sizer (EEPS™) 3090 spectrometer uses an array of sensitive electrometers, combined with three proprietary data inversion matrices, to provide real-time particle size data in 32 size channels (16 channels per decade). The data inversion matrices allow the researcher to optimize size distribution accuracy for specific particle types (soot, default and compact), and matrices can be applied at the time of measurement or in a post-processing environment. The EEPS spectrometer does not include any built-in sample dilution, giving the user maximum flexibility and independence with respect to sample conditioning. However, for measuring solid particles from engines, TSI now offers the Porous Tube Thermodiluter (PTT) 3098, a fully integrated sample conditioning solution for the EEPS spectrometer; the pair of them together is the Engine Exhaust Particle Measurement System (EEPMS) 3095.

PXI Single 32x8 Matrix, 2 Pole Switching
40-531-022
Matrix Switch Module
Model 40-531 very high density matrix modules are configured as a 32x8, while the 40-532 modules are configured as a Dual 16x8. Both modules are available in a choice of reed relay formats: 1-pole, 2-pole and 1-Pole screened. The screened version is suitable for switching coaxial signals up to 50MHz. Typical applications include signal routing in Functional ATE and data acquisition systems. These PXI matrix modules are constructed using high reliability Sputtered Ruthenium Reed Relays, offering 109 operations to give maximum switching confidence with long life and stable contact resistance. Larger matrices may be constructed by Daisy Chaining the common signals from multiple PXI modules. For example, seven PXI modules will form a 224x8 Matrix, a total of 1792 crosspoints in a 7-slot PXI Chassis.
